⚠️ What’s at Risk?
Staff Safety – Outdated techniques may be unsafe, causing avoidable injuries to staff and service users.
Legal Defensibility – In any incident review, your organisation must prove staff acted within current law and policy. If training records are old or the model used is no longer best practice, you could face serious legal consequences.
Service User Rights – Every intervention must be proportionate, necessary, and the least restrictive option. If staff don’t know the latest standards, they risk breaching those rights.
Reputation & Compliance – Failing to keep training up to date can damage trust with regulators, commissioners, and families.
